Watch Suzanne Herron of VU Dining discussing sustainable food options offered in dining establishments on campus.
The second half of the program featured Stacey Kendrick of Health Plus presenting healthy recipes that incorporate fresh herbs, taste delicious and are easy for you to make at home.
The Sustainability and Environmental Management Office (SEMO) and the American Studies Sustainability Project sponsored the fifth installment of the Green Bag Luncheon Series on January 25.
All Green Bag lunch sessions are free and open to Vanderbilt community members. You can find a list of upcoming Green Bag Lunch sessions at SustainVU’s Green Bag Luncheon Series page.
